| May
16 |
Syttende
Mai |
This
Norwegian festival is celebrated throughout
the town with businesses serving coffee
and cookies and possibly some Norwegian
foods to their customers. Some people
go all out and dress in their Norwegian
outfits. |

| June
14 |
Pioneerland
Band Festival |
The
Pioneerland Band Festival was started
in 1988 and is held on June 14 at
6:30, Flag Day, every year. The finest
marching bands compete for cash prizes
and trophies. Come out and watch this
fabulous parade. It's one that you
won't want to miss! |

| November
30 |
Holiday
Stroll |
Benson
businesses have specials and holiday
goodies in their stores. This is a
promotion that is organized by the
Benson Retailers and the Benson Area
Chamber of Commerce. |
December
13
|
Lighted
Santa Truck |
Every
year Santa comes to town on a lighted
truck with all his helpers. They stop
at the nursing home, Clontarf, DeGraff,
Murdock, and Benson. Benson is the
last stop, with them parking in front
of the Armory. Chocolate milk and
cookies are provided along with treat
bags, while they wait to sit on Santa's
lap. It's a fun time for all! |
